No, there is no direct train from Buchloe to Heidelberg. However, there are services departing from Buchloe and arriving at Heidelberg, Hauptbahnhof via Augsburg Hbf.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 52m.
The distance between Buchloe and Heidelberg is 299 km. The road distance is 290.6 km.
